
Summer Sixteen is in full swing. Drake’s OVO Fest kicked off Saturday (July 30) and to start things the right way, The 6 God welcomed a guest appearance from dancehall king, Sean Paul.
The Jamaican rapper’s performance fell in line with the Caribana Festival, which will conclude August 1. During his guest set, Sean ran through his hits including “Gimme De Light,” “Like Glue,” “Temperature,” and his latest feature verse from Tory Lanez’s remix of “Luv.”
The dancehall artist definitely got fans on their feet, but unfortunately the other “King of the Dancehall,” Beenie Man, missed out on his OVO set, after contracting the Zika virus. Canadian immigration denied Beenie a visa to perform in the six due to the growing threat in North America.
